Engineered for Vandal-Resistant Performance
Built with a metal IK10-rated vandal-proof housing and an IP67 weather-resistant enclosure, the VVIP-8AI-PRO-U is designed to operate in both indoor and outdoor environments with exposure to harsh weather, dust, and physical impact. Its compact dome form reduces tampering and is easily mounted on ceilings or walls, making it a perfect fit for retail environments, city surveillance, transportation terminals, and commercial buildings.
Operating in temperatures from -30°C to 60°C (-22°F to 140°F), this dome camera offers rugged reliability under wide environmental conditions.
8MP Video with Ultra-Low-Light Precision
At its core, the camera features a 1/2.7″ progressive scan CMOS sensor capable of capturing video at 3840 × 2160 (8MP) resolution. With a 2.8mm fixed lens and F1.6 aperture, the VVIP-8AI-PRO-U delivers exceptional detail and wide-angle coverage with a horizontal field of view of 112.4°, vertical view of 60.1°, and diagonal view of 146.1°. Even in near-total darkness, it performs with a minimum illumination of 0.0025 lux (Color, F1.6) and 0 lux with IR, supported by a Smart IR illuminator with a range up to 30 meters (98 feet).
DORI Distances (2.8mm lens):
- Detect: 84.0 meters
• Observe: 33.6 meters
• Recognize: 16.8 meters
• Identify: 8.4 meters
Additional imaging enhancements include:
- True WDR (120dB) for backlit scenes
- 2D/3D DNR for low-noise images in dark areas
- BLC, HLC, and digital defog for improving visual clarity
- ICR day/night switch for optimal color in daylight and black/white in darkness

Efficient Streaming and Secure Integration
Supporting triple video streams and efficient compression formats including Ultra 265, H.265, H.264, and MJPEG, the camera provides bandwidth-efficient streaming without compromising image quality. Bitrate can be adjusted from 128 Kbps to 16 Mbps, and multiple frame rates are supported, up to 30fps in 5MP and 4MP, and 20fps at 8MP.
Additional video & networking features:
- U-Code support for storage efficiency
- Micro SD slot (up to 256GB) for edge storage
- ONVIF Profiles S, G, T, SDK, and API for VMS compatibility
- Up to 32 users with multiple access levels
- HTTPS, IP filtering, TLS 1.2, digest authentication for cybersecurity
